A 28-year-old man is in custody in connection with a suspicious death at Constance Lake First Nation.
Nishnawbe Aski Police Service officers responded to an altercation early on Saturday, where they found 35-year-old Fabian Bunting with no vital signs.
The OPP were called in to investigate the death.
Constance Lake First Nation resident Bradley Bunting was subsequently charged with second degree murder and remains in custody, awaiting a court appearance on Monday.
A post-mortem is scheduled for Tuesday.
Police, who did not release the cause of death, are asking anyone with information to contact NAPS ast 705-272-5600, extension 34, or the OPP at 1-888-310-1122.
Constance Lake First Nation is located about 50 kilometres northwest of Hearst, Ont.
